At OS level in which directory Oracle alerts are stored?

Answer Posted / hardik jasani

/oracle/<DBSID>/saptrace/diag/rdbms/<dbsid>/<DBSID>/trace/alert_<DBSID>.log
if DBSID=DEV then path will be as follow:
/oracle/DEV/saptrace/diag/rdbms/dev/DEV/trace/alert_DEV.log
